Single-Supply Operation
The THS3125 and THS3122 have the capability to
operate from a single supply voltage ranging from 10
V to 30 V. When operating from a single power
supply, biasing the input and output at mid-supply
allows for the maximum output voltage swing. The
circuits in Figure 39 show inverting and noninverting
amplifiers configured for single-supply operation.

Driving Capacitive Loads
Applications such as FET drivers and line drivers can
be highly capacitive and cause stability problems for
high-speed amplifiers.
Figure 41 through Figure 47 show recommended
methods for driving capacitive loads. The basic idea
is to use a resistor or ferrite chip to isolate the phase
shift at high frequency caused by the capacitive load
from the amplifier feedback path. See Figure 41 for
recommended resistor values versus capacitive load.
